Yes - while no permits are left from federal authorities for the southern park - the northern park which starts about the common end of Baracudda has seperate permits and you just need to apply for them. You also need North and South tourism nautical permits.

Most people that go up there have them - Aldora, Scuba Life, Gatos, Humarine (El Vikingo had them) - Alex Adventures - I forget the others... Sort of a not well known thing but few operators go there.
